Subject: [PATCH v2 1/5] dt-bindings: display: panel: mipi-dbi-spi: Add a
 pixel format property

From: Noralf Trønnes <noralf@...nnes.org>

The MIPI DBI 2.0 specification (2005) lists only two pixel formats for
the Type C Interface (SPI) and that is 3-bits/pixel RGB111 with
2 options for bit layout.

For Type A and B (parallel) the following formats are listed: RGB332,
RGB444, RGB565, RGB666 and RGB888 (some have 2 options for the bit layout).

Many MIPI DBI compatible controllers support all interface types on the
same chip and often the manufacturers have chosen to provide support for
the Type A/B interface pixel formats also on the Type C interface.

Some chips provide many pixel formats with optional bit layouts over SPI,
but the most common by far are RGB565 and RGB666. So even if the
specification doesn't list these formats for the Type C interface, the
industry has chosen to include them.

The MIPI DCS specification lists the standard commands that can be sent
over the MIPI DBI interface. The set_address_mode (36h) command has one
bit in the parameter that controls RGB/BGR order:
    This bit controls the RGB data latching order transferred from the
    peripheral’s frame memory to the display device.
This means that each supported RGB format also has a BGR variant.

Based on this rationale document the following pixel formats describing
the bit layout going over the wire:
- RGB111 (option 1): x2r1g1b1r1g1b1 (2 pixels per byte)
- BGR111 (option 1): x2b1g1r1b1g1r1 (2 pixels per byte)
- RGB111 (option 2): x1r1g1b1x1r1g1b1 (2 pixels per byte)
- BGR111 (option 2): x1b1g1r1x1b1g1r1 (2 pixels per byte)
- RGB565: r5g6b5 (2 bytes)
- BGR565: b5g6r5 (2 bytes)
- RGB666: r6x2g6x2b6x2 (3 bytes)
- BGR666: b6x2g6x2r6x2 (3 bytes)
(x: don't care)

+  format:
+    description: >
+      Pixel format in bit order as going on the wire:
+        * `x2r1g1b1r1g1b1` - RGB111, 2 pixels per byte
+        * `x2b1g1r1b1g1r1` - BGR111, 2 pixels per byte
+        * `x1r1g1b1x1r1g1b1` - RGB111, 2 pixels per byte
+        * `x1b1g1r1x1b1g1r1` - BGR111, 2 pixels per byte
+        * `r5g6b5` - RGB565, 2 bytes
+        * `b5g6r5` - BGR565, 2 bytes
+        * `r6x2g6x2b6x2` - RGB666, 3 bytes
+        * `b6x2g6x2r6x2` - BGR666, 3 bytes
+    enum:
+      - x2r1g1b1r1g1b1
+      - x2b1g1r1b1g1r1
+      - x1r1g1b1x1r1g1b1
+      - x1b1g1r1x1b1g1r1
+      - r5g6b5
+      - b5g6r5
+      - r6x2g6x2b6x2
+      - b6x2g6x2r6x2
+    default: r5g6b5
+
